Check Point Survey Reveals Growing Mobile Workforce Expected to Increase Security Complexity in 2011
December 07 2010 - 8:30AM
Marketwired
Check Point® Software Technologies Ltd. (NASDAQ: CHKP), the
worldwide leader in securing the Internet, today announced the
findings of a global survey revealing that IT security
administrators are anticipating a significant increase in the
number of users connecting to their network in the next year, with
54 percent citing specific growth in the number of remote users.
Check Point's research shows that as organizations continue to grow
in size, IT administrators are increasingly challenged with
securing mobile data and complex IT environments -- citing data
loss, user management, lost or stolen equipment, and employees
connecting to untrusted wireless Internet access as top concerns.

According to a survey of over 220 IT security administrators
around the world, 64 percent of organizations are concerned the
growth in remote users will result in exposure to sensitive data.
Yet, as the mobile workforce has been steadily growing, 70 percent
of respondents admit they do not use data encryption to secure
their business laptops, and 87 percent of organizations do not
encrypt USB or portable media devices. This leaves a majority of
businesses potentially vulnerable to unauthorized network access
from lost or stolen devices. However, anticipating continued growth
of the mobile workforce, 52 percent of organizations reported they
have VPN clients on their portable PCs and intend to deploy disk
encryption (23 percent), encrypted USBs (20 percent) and DLP (17
percent) in the coming year. In addition, 54 percent of businesses
are planning to migrate to Microsoft Windows 7 within the next two
years. In effect, businesses are looking to unify endpoint security
and make sure new systems are updated with the latest
protections.
Check Point's research also reveals organizations are using an
average of nine different vendors to secure their organization's
infrastructure from the network to the endpoint, creating
difficulties in security management, particularly for businesses
with 500+ employees. Companies combining more than a dozen distinct
security solutions are left with large infrastructures, often
creating security holes in between point products.

The Check Point survey was conducted in September 2010,
surveying over 220 IT security administrators located in the
Americas, Europe, Asia Pacific and Middle East regions. The survey
sample represents a wide range of organizations varying in size --
from small and medium businesses to large enterprises -- and across
various industries, including financial, industrial, government,
telecommunications, education and healthcare.
